A nail avulsion is an in-office process in which the nail plate (a hard portion of your nail) is removed from your affected finger or toenail. You might need a nail avulsion if you have issues with your nails, such as redness, inflammation, oozing, pain, infection, and odor, after taking anticancer treatments. Why are nail surgeries carried out?

Nail surgeries are processed by a nail specialist doctor in the following circumstances:

  • Malformed Toenails
  • Infected Toenails
  • Thick Toenails
  • Ingrown Toenails
  • Painful Toenails

What are the symptoms that elicit surgery?

The big toe is usually affected, either on one or both sides. The nail curls and stabs the skin, which becomes red, inflamed, and tender. Other prospective symptoms include:

  • bleeding
  • swelling of the skin at the tip of the toe
  • white or yellow pus flowing out from the affected area
  • an accumulation of fluid within the region close the toe
  • pain if pressure is placed on the toe
  • an overgrowth of skin around the affected toe

What is the procedure that we execute?

The doctor will surgically remove a portion of the nail, a part of the underlying nail bed, some of the nearby soft, and even a part of the growth zone. Nail surgery in Delhi is effective in removing the nail edge from growing inward and cutting into the fleshy pleats as the toenail grows forward. Perpetual removal of the nail is also recommended for children with chronic, repeated infections in developing toenails.

How long will it take to recover from nail surgery?

The healing rate varies from individual to individual. However, averagely, a partial nail avulsion can take 4-6 weeks to heal and a complete nail avulsion can take 8-10 weeks to heal. If the post-operative guidance is followed then these healing times can be lessened.

When can I go back to work/school after nail surgery?

We would recommend the day of the surgery to rest with your foot kept elevated. Returning to work or school depends on the individual and activities. Few patients take a second day off and then feel fine to return. It is vital that footwear is wide enough to lodge the dressing and the toe gets no heaviness from shoes or any other outside force. So if this can be evaded then go back to work or school as soon as you feel okay to do so.

Will I have an anesthetic if I have nail surgery?

Yes, you will have a local anesthetic for nail surgery which should make your toe numb and guarantee the surgery is as pain-free as possible.
